Civic Action for Accountability is a four-year, $2 million project that supports collective action to increase government accountability and decrease corruption. The project supports citizen-driven activities to grow and strengthen a country-wide network of civil society organizations, grassroots organizations, activists, and journalists who advocate for effective anti-corruption measures and greater government accountability.

Successful Start of the Second Belgrade Food Show
October 14, 2019

Belgrade – On October 10 and 11, over 100 exhibitors from the fruit, vegetable, meat, and dairy industries showcased their premium food products at the second Belgrade Food Show. Organized by the United States Agency for International Development (USAID) Competitive Economy Project, in partnership with the Association for the Promotion of Serbian Food, this event helps exhibitors identify investment opportunities and develop new sales contracts and business partnerships.

The National Giving Day Campaign has Raised 7 Million Dinars
October 11, 2019

Belgrade – On October 9, 2019, Prime Minister Ana Brnabić, Minister of Education Mladen Šarčević, United States Agency for International Development (USAID) Deputy Assistant Administrator Kimberly Rosen, and teachers, pupils and the principal of Boško Buha, a specialized primary school for children with disabilities, marked the National Day of Giving. The National Day of Giving was established within the Framework for Giving Project, funded by USAID and implemented by the Coalition of Giving led by the Ana and Vlade Divac Foundation.

Playground for Innovations project
September 16, 2019

ICT Hub – Playground for Innovations is a $535,000 public-private partnership between USAID and ICT Hub. Playground for Innovations educates and motivates Serbian companies and individuals to integrate digital technologies into their everyday processes which increases competiveness and the ability to grow and to create jobs.  The project  fosters innovation in Serbia’s economy by providing collaborative environment between traditional and digital businesses.
